New infrastructure projects increase Adelaide real estate investment value
The South Australian government has invested heavily in infrastructure projects in Adelaide, such as the North-South Corridor, Adelaide Airport expansion, Adelaide Botanic High School and Women’s and Children’s Hospital. These new infrastructure improve connectivity, service and facilities in the region, making Adelaide more attractive for residents and investors. Properties nearby new infrastructure usually see an increase in value and demand.

Ideal locations to target for Adelaide real estate investment
For Adelaide real estate investment, recommended locations include the CBD, North Adelaide, Norwood, Glenelg and Mawson Lakes. These areas have strong capital growth potential due to population increase, infrastructure projects and proximity to amenities. Investors should look for reasonably priced properties with renovation potential in these suburbs to maximize returns.
